如何快速高效地开发软件?
作者:mmseoamin日期:2023-12-04

软件开发是一个复杂的过程,需要开发人员具备丰富的技术知识和专业技能。如何快速高效地开发软件是每个开发人员都关注的问题。下面就为大家介绍一些关键的技巧和方法,帮助开发人员在短时间内高效地完成软件开发工作。

1. 制定清晰的开发计划

在开始软件开发之前,开发团队需要制定一个清晰的开发计划。这个计划应该包括开发的目标、时间表、资源分配、任务分配等方面的内容。制定一个清晰的开发计划可以帮助开发团队更好地组织开发工作,提高工作效率。

2. 使用敏捷开发方法

敏捷开发是一种迭代、增量的开发方法,强调快速、高效的开发过程。敏捷开发方法可以帮助开发团队更好地应对需求变化,提高开发效率。在使用敏捷开发方法时,开发团队需要注重团队合作和沟通,及时反馈和调整开发计划。

3. 使用自动化工具

自动化工具可以帮助开发人员减少重复性工作,提高工作效率。例如,使用自动化测试工具可以快速有效地测试软件的功能和性能,减少测试时间和成本。使用自动化部署工具可以快速部署软件到不同的环境中,提高软件交付的速度和质量。

4. 重用代码

重用代码可以帮助开发人员更快速地完成软件开发工作。开发人员可以将常用的代码保存为库,以便在需要的时候快速调用。重用代码可以减少开发人员的工作量,提高开发效率。

5. 注重软件质量

软件质量是软件开发过程中非常重要的一个方面。开发人员需要注重软件的可靠性、可维护性、可拓展性和可测试性等方面的质量。注重软件质量可以帮助开发人员减少后期维护成本,提高软件的用户体验。

总之,快速高效地开发软件需要开发人员具备丰富的技术知识和专业技能,同时注重团队合作和沟通。通过制定清晰的开发计划,使用敏捷开发方法,使用自动化工具,重用代码和注重软件质量等方法,开发人员可以更加高效地完成软件开发工作。